  3. So they don't have to be scousers then? You just want us to develop youngsters and save on stupid fees being paid out.

    The fact is, if you want young scousers in the team then the scope for recruitment is vastly reduced. Rather than getting the pick of the worlds young players, you've only got Liverpool. That is going to damage your chances of success.

    I am being devil's advocate a little bit here as I'd love to see more scousers in the team, its part of the reason I shout about Flanno so much. Equally, I'd like to see Man utd have more mancs and Arsenal have more southern pansies!

    I think a large portion of the blame can be put at Benitez door, as he was the one who ensured Heighway was ****ed off and brought in the Spaniards, who then brought in plenty of non local lads into your academy.

    It's vital for both clubs to retain a core of local lads, as without it they'll eventually drift away from the community that they're supposed to represent. There's always something special about a homegrown local lad making the first team and they just 'get it' more than the overseas lads.
